Ode To a Mammogram

Ode To A Mammogram Checking the calendar for appointments to be made I come across a giant circle that I placed there yearly take another day off work and dress for the parade I’ve lost a list of many friends who I loved so dearly a simple test they could have had to keep them all well a large machine, a simple shot, the picture reads so clearly The murmur of the lowering platform with silent ringing bells a gentle tug, a shiftless stance, a long, long, holding breath I wait while pictures are reviewed, some to dense to tell. Another form, another mashing, another brush with death why worry about what we don’t know, it just leads to strife Shocking news, another mass, but we can get that depth Somewhere someone has lost a mother, a sister, a wife All women should take the time to save their own life.
